1980 Hofner 470 SE2
The Hofner 470 originally started its life as a carved top large body archtop, and eventually branched off into a number of different models, most of them in a more laminate, electric leaning direction than their solid top counterparts.
This 470 SE2, the dual pickup version, features what one could only call an excess of bling, but not to its detrement; Hofner has made a niche for themselves with their over-the-top decoration, and this 470 is no exception. Bound with what the guitar world lovingly describes as “Mother of Toilet Seat”, this guitar also features a number of highly intricate inlays, from the diagonal cut block inlays to the hand-done crest on the back, along with multiple layers of binding.
With a (presumably) laminate spruce top and laminate maple back and sides, along with two “dual coil” pickups that are Hofner’s version of the PAF, this guitar has a similar tonal quality to an ES-175- nice and thuddy, but still with a nice open woodiness. Gibson style controls as well.
25.5” scale, 1 20/32nds nut width with a zero fret.
